Women's Rowing Varsity Eight Places Fourth at NCAA Division II Championships
The Philadelphia University's women's varsity eight crew team placed fourth at the NCAA Division II Championships on Sunday, June 1st in Sacramento, Calif. It was the first-ever appearance at the NCAA Championships for Head Coach Chris O'Brien's rowing program, which is in just the second year of its existence at the University. Top-ranked Western Washington took first for the fourth consecutive year, followed by UC-San Diego in second place, Dowling College in third and the Lady Rams in fourth. For O'Brien and his team, the success in 2007-08 continues a meteoric rise through the Division II ranks in two short seasons and culminated with an outstanding performance in Sacramento. The Lady Rams earned a spot in the Grand Final on Saturday, May 31st, when they finished second to earn a spot in the Championship race.

Farbman Receives Rookie of the Week Accolades From Central Atlantic Collegiate Conference
Freshman right-hander Jared Farbman (Philadelphia, Pa./Central HS; pictured) has earned Rookie of the Week honors from the Central Atlantic Collegiate Conference (CACC) for games played from May 5-11, 2008. It marks the first CACC weekly award for the talented newcomer, who finished his first collegiate campaign with a sparkling 6-0 record, one save, an ERA of 2.89, 54 strikeouts (vs. just 29 bases-on-balls), and a league-leading three shutouts.

Michele Petruzzi, Zach Mentzer Named President's Award Winners at Annual Athletic Banquet
Senior women's soccer standout Michele Petruzzi and senior baseball player Zach Mentzer were named the 2008 President's Award winners on Sunday, April 27th, at the University's annual athletic awards banquet. The award is given each year to a male and female student-athlete who has demonstrated excellence in athletic and academic achievement.

1,400 (Plus One) for Coaches Shirley and Magee!
Men's basketball Head Coach Herb Magee' 63 and women's basketball Head Coach/Director of Athletics Tom Shirley have now combined for 1,401 all-time wins in their remarkable careers at the collegiate level. Milestone win number 1,400 for the dynamic duo took place at home inside The Gallagher Center on Saturday, February 16, 2008 as Shirley's women downed Felician College by a final score of 85-53.
